According to the public record, The Marjorie, Clitheroe is a freehold house.
By comparing it to neighbours, we estimate that it is a modern house with 2,159 ft2 of internal area and a garden.
Houses of this size in this area normally have 5 bedrooms.
Based on available information, and assuming reasonable condition, the estimated sale value for The Marjorie, Clitheroe is £421,329 and the estimated rental value is £1,982 per month.

Decorative condition can have a big effect on a property's value and this effect varies depending on the type, size and location of the property.
If The Marjorie, Clitheroe is in very good condition we estimate a sale value of £442,395 and a rental value of £2,082 per month.
However, if the property needs a lot of cosmetic work we estimate a sale value of £391,836 and a rental value of £1,844 per month.

According to HM Land Registry, The Marjorie, Clitheroe was last sold on 15th August 2007 for £510,000 and was recorded as a freehold house.
The property has only had this single sale since 1995.
Since August 2007, the market for similar properties has risen 61.0%
According to the Land Registry and our network of Estate Agents, there have been 3 sales of properties similar to The Marjorie, Clitheroe within a radius of 1.2 kilometres over the last 2 years.
The most recent example is 11A, Whalley Road, Clitheroe, BB7 9NA, a freehold house which sold for £375,000 on the 23rd May 2019.
